Vietnam's TiO₂ consumption is projected to grow at a CAGR of 7–9% through 2030, outpacing the global average. Rising middle-class incomes are driving demand for premium paints, coated packaging, and high-quality consumer goods — all requiring coating-grade titanium dioxide.
Vietnamese coating manufacturers are transitioning from solvent-based to water-based formulations under tightening VOC regulations. This shift increases the demand for high-performance, easily dispersible rutile TiO₂ grades that maintain opacity and brightness in aqueous systems.

TiO₂ provides whiteness, opacity, UV protection, and visual appeal in plastics. The global plastics industry consumes ~35–40% of all TiO₂ produced. Market split: masterbatch (45%), PVC profiles/pipes (25%), packaging films (15%), engineering plastics (10%), other (5%). Three parameters consistently determine success: dispersion quality, yellowness index, and UV durability.
